Material Safety Data Sheet

1. CHEMICAL PRODUCT AND COMPANY IDENTIFICATION

2. HAZARD IDENTIFICATION
Contain: Cyclopentanone

Symbol:

Warning: warning!
Main Hazard: Flammable liquid. May be irritation to skin and eyes.

Health Effects eyes: May cause eyes irritation.

Health Effects skin: Repeated or prolonged skin contact may cause irritation.

Health Effects Ingestion: seek medical attention immediately.

Ingestion of this material may cause irritation of gastrointestinal tract.


Health Effects Inhalation: Remove to fresh air. Obtain medical attention.

Environmental Effects: May contaminate water supplies/pollute public waters.

3. CO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S
HEALTH HAZARDOUS COMPONENTS W/T (%) CAS No.
Cyclopentanone > 99% 120-92-3

4. FIRST AID PROCEDURES


Inhalation: Remove to fresh air. If breathing is difficult, give oxygen. Get medical attention.
Ingestion: Do not include vomiting. Wash out mouth with water. Get medical attention immediately.
Skin Contact: Immediately flush skin with plenty of soap and water for at least 15 minutes.
Remove contaminated clothing and shoes. Get medical attention.
Eye Contact: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es while holding eyelids

open. Get medical attention immediately.


Emergency Medical Treatment: No specific antidotal treatment. Symptomatic support required.

No adverse health effects are expected at ambient temperatures and normal processing,

where exposures are eliminated by good hygiene practice and well ventilated condition.

5. FIRE FIGHTING PROCEDURES


Fire: Flammable Liquid and Vapor! Contact with strong oxidizers may cause fire.
Extinguishing Media: Carbon dioxide, Dry powder, Foam, Never use a direct water jet.
Explosion: Sealed containers may rupture when heated. Above the flash point, explosive vapor-air mixtures

may be formed. Vapors can flow along surfaces to distant ignition source and flash back.

Protection Against Fire: Self contained breathing apparatus during attack stages of fire fighting and

fire clean-up.

Wear self-contained breathing apparatus, robber boots and heavy rubber gloves.

Use a water spray or fog for cooling exposed containers.

6. ACCIDENTAL RELEASE PROCEDURES


Personal Protection: Chemical goggles or safety glasses. If skin contact or contamination of clothing is
likely, protective clothing should be worn. Use neoprene or rubber gloves.
Environmental Precautions: Prevent entry to sewers and public waters. Contain any spills with dikes
or absorbents to prevent migration and entry into sewers or streams. No significant
environmental hazard or adverse effect from human exposure resulting from the accidental
release of this material is anticipated.
After Spillage/ Leakage: Do not empty into drains. Do not flush down sewers. Impound and recover large
land spill; soak up small spill with inert solids.

7. STORAGE AND HANDLING


Technical Protective Measure: Assure good ventilation to prevent flammable. If mechanical ventilation is
used, electrical systems should conform to national electrical code. Provide proper grounding.
Storage: Store in a dark, cool, dry well-ventilated area. Store away from all heated sources, including direct
sunlight. Tanks should be grounded and provided with adequate pressure relief value.
Storage in stainless steel or polyethylene recommended.
Handling: Use only well-ventilated area. Mechanical ventilation is recommended. Both local exhaust and
general room ventilation are usually required. Open only in well-ventilated area away from heat,
sparks, open flame.
Decontamination Procedures: No special decontamination procedures needed.
Isolate, vent, drain, wash and purge equipment before maintenance.
8. EXPOSURE CONTROL/INDIVIDUAL PROTECTION
Engineering Control Measure: Mechanical ventilation is recommended.
Provide local exhaust and general room ventilation to minimize exposure to vapors.
Personal Protection:
Respiratory Protection: No special respiratory protection equipment is recommended under normal conditions
of anticipated use with adequate ventilation. Self-contained breathing apparatus. (When in confined
space/ cleaning blockages.)
Skin Protection: Wear cotton or similar overalls. Wear impervious overalls for clean-up work.
Eye Protection: Use chemical safety goggles or glasses.
Hand Protection: Wear rubber gloves for clean-up work on machines, extraction hoods or similar.
Others: Wash hands before eating, drinking, smoking, or using toilet facilities.

9 PHYSICAL AND CHEMICAL PROPERTIES


Appearance: liquid Color:colorless

Odor:Mint-like odor Auto-ignition Temp. : 454℃

Boiling point::130.6℃(267℉) Explosion Limits: upper:13.8 vol% Lower:1.6 vol%

Flash point::34.5℃(94.1℉) (closed cup) Vapor Density : 2.90 (Air=1)

Melting point: -51℃ V apor pressure:107hPa@60℃(140℉)

Specific density:0.948~0.954 @ 20℃ Solubility in water: very slight soluble

10. STABILITY AND REACTIVITY


Stability: Stable
Conditions to Avoid: Overheating, heat, sparks and open flames.
Materials to avoid: Strong acid and oxidizers. Nitric acid, Hydrogen peroxide, Hydrazine, Hydroxylamine.
Hazardous Decomposition Products: None known. When overheating or fire, decomposition products may

contain oxides of carbon, and small amounts of aliphatic hydrocarbons.


Hazardous Reaction: None

11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ION


Acute Toxicity: - Oral Mouse LD50 1820 mg/kg
- Dermal Rabbit LD50 > 5000 mg/kg
- Inhalation Rat LC50 19500 mg/M3
Local effect : Irritation
Skin Rabbit: Slightly Irritating
Eye Rabbit: Highly Irritating
Sensitization: Not established
Mutagen: Ames test negative.
12.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ION
Ecological effects Information: None under normal conditions.
Biodegradation: Biodegradable.
Fish Toxicity : LC50 2950 mg/L (48hr)
Daphnia magna: EC50 1800 mg/L (24hr)

13. DISPOSAL CONSIDERATIONS


Product Disposal: Landfill properly contained, contaminated solids only at permitted disposal sites using

registered contractors. Similarly, by high temperature incineration.

Both in accordance with National and International Law and Regulations.

Container Disposal: Landfill solids at permitted sites, Similarly, by high temperature incineration.

Both in accordance with National and International Law and Regulations.

14 RANSPORT REGULATIONS
UN No.: 2245
Hazard Class: 3
IMDG: Class 3.3
ICAO / IATA: Flammable liquid
Packing Group: III
